    have a look at Coopers Oil filters if your looking for OEM replacement (shitloads better than ryco; wont leak from o-ring) otherwise try the DR1FT oil filters. they come with a magnet in them to gather all the metal fractiles that wizz around your oil system

    Headsup;
    Theres fake k & n filters beig sold on ebay

    Mymate bought one for hes ba falcon
    There no drain valve inside the filter
